A Homeowner’s Guide to Sewer Line Repair and Replacement

 

What Is Sewer Line Repair and Replacement?

 

Sewer line repair is common when smaller issues pop up with your sewer lines, such as cracks or clogs. It is a cheaper alternative to a sewer line replacement since only a section of the sewer line needs plumbing services.


Unfortunately, sometimes the damage is more severe. More severe damage means that you’ll need a replacement, which will cost you more money. There are multiple ways to repair sewer lines.

 

Cable Cleaning

 

Cable cleaning is a go-to remedy for general maintenance. It is perfect for routine maintenance or straightforward repairs. It works by taking a spinning cable with blades and cutting through roots to clear smaller drains.


Not only can the cable rid your sewer lines of obstructions like roots and blockages, but it can also return your pipes to their original diameter. This increases flow and helps your drainage system run smoothly.

 

Hydrojetting

 

Hydrojetting works by using a high-powered water jet to cut through debris and roots, remove grease buildup, and wash away dirt. The stream of the water’s strength pushes all of this junk down the drain, clearing and cleaning it.


One of the best things about hydrojetting is that it uses a camera. The camera allows the sewer line repair technician to see what he is cutting through and focus on the most problematic areas.

 

Pipe Replacement

 

Sometimes sewer line replacement is the only option that will fix the issue. If a pipe has collapsed or been destroyed because of tree roots, a replacement is the only solution.


Using a camera, the service technician explores the pipe while looking for the affected area. The camera is then able to signal the technician where they need to facilitate repairs.


This makes the technician’s job much easier as they know precisely where to dig and how deep to dig. This process saves you time and money on excavations that tear up your yard and sidewalk.

 

Primary Causes of Sewer Line Damage

 

There are a variety of things that can cause damage to your sewer lines. Being aware of them can help keep them in check and maintain your sewage lines for years to come.

 

Tree Roots

 

Tree roots are one of the most common reasons for damage to sewer lines. Since tree roots seek water and grow along water sources, they seek out and thrive near sewer lines.


When tree roots encounter sewer lines, they wrap themselves around the sewer pipes. This can break into the pipes, which clogs them and weakens their structure.


Over a long enough period, they can even break the pipes altogether. If you have an older home that uses clay sewer pipes, you are even more susceptible to damage from tree roots.
